--- Comment #2 from Manuel LÃpez-IbÃÃez <manu at gcc dot gnu.org> ---
This is a problem also in C, however, in C++ it is trivial to fix:
Index: gcc/cp/decl.c
===================================================================
--- gcc/cp/decl.c (revision 218749)
+++ gcc/cp/decl.c (working copy)
@@ -9686,11 +9686,11 @@ grokdeclarator (const cp_declarator *dec
Make sure we have a valid type for the function to return. */
if (type_quals != TYPE_UNQUALIFIED)
{
if (SCALAR_TYPE_P (type) || VOID_TYPE_P (type))
- warning (OPT_Wignored_qualifiers,
+ warning_at (declspecs->locations[ds_const],
OPT_Wignored_qualifiers,
"type qualifiers ignored on function return type");
/* We now know that the TYPE_QUALS don't apply to the
decl, but to its return type. */
type_quals = TYPE_UNQUALIFIED;
}
I would suggest to add a testcase with explicit column numbers.
